Освоение JavaScript: основные методы и примеры кода

JavaScript – это универсальный язык программирования, который поддерживает интерактивные элементы современных веб-сайтов и приложений. Независимо от того, являетесь ли вы новичком или опытным разработчиком, глубокое понимание методов JavaScript необходимо для написания эффективного и действенного кода. В этой статье мы рассмотрим различные методы JavaScript и приведем примеры кода, которые помогут вам расширить свои знания и улучшить навыки программирования.

  1. Методы массивов.
    Массивы — это фундаментальные структуры данных в JavaScript. Вот некоторые часто используемые методы:

a) push(): добавляет один или несколько элементов в конец массива.

let fruits = ['apple', 'banana', 'orange'];
fruits.push('grape');
console.log(fruits); // Output: ['apple', 'banana', 'orange', 'grape']

b) pop(): удаляет последний элемент из массива и возвращает его.

let fruits = ['apple', 'banana', 'orange'];
let removedFruit = fruits.pop();
console.log(removedFruit); // Output: 'orange'
console.log(fruits); // Output: ['apple', 'banana']

c) forEach(): выполняет предоставленную функцию один раз для каждого элемента массива.

let numbers = [1, 2, 3, 4, 5];
numbers.forEach((number) => {
  console.log(number); // Output: 1, 2, 3, 4, 5 (printed individually)
});
  1. Строковые методы.
    Строки — это последовательности символов в JavaScript. Вот несколько часто используемых методов:

a) длина: возвращает длину строки.

let message = 'Hello, World!';
console.log(message.length); // Output: 13

b) toUpperCase(): преобразует строку в верхний регистр.

let name = 'john doe';
let uppercaseName = name.toUpperCase();
console.log(uppercaseName); // Output: 'JOHN DOE'

c) include(): проверяет, содержит ли строка определенную подстроку.

let sentence = 'The quick brown fox jumps over the lazy dog.';
console.log(sentence.includes('fox')); // Output: true
  1. Методы объектов.
    Объекты — это пары ключ-значение в JavaScript. Вот пример метода, обычно используемого с объектами:

a)keys(): возвращает массив ключей объекта.

let person = { name: 'John', age: 30, city: 'New York' };
let keys = Object.keys(person);
console.log(keys); // Output: ['name', 'age', 'city']

JavaScript предлагает широкий спектр методов, которые позволяют разработчикам манипулировать данными, взаимодействовать с DOM и создавать динамические веб-интерфейсы. В этой статье рассмотрено лишь несколько основных методов для массивов, строк и объектов, но есть еще много других, которые стоит изучить. Освоив эти методы и практикуясь на примерах кода, вы улучшите свои навыки работы с JavaScript и станете более опытным разработчиком.

Не забывайте применять эти методы соответствующим образом, исходя из ваших конкретных случаев использования, и продолжайте расширять свои знания JavaScript, чтобы раскрыть весь потенциал этого мощного языка программирования.